Former Deputy Secretary of Homeland Security Ken Cuccinelli warned Wednesday that Russian or Chinese citizens would be able to vote with their foreign passports in Washington, D.C., under the District’s new voting law. Cuccinelli testified before the Committee on House Administration, where he warned about what could happen if Congress does not stop the District […]
